Comparing Jamaica with Stonecrest, Georgia

Compare Climate information for Jamaica and Stonecrest, Georgia

Is Jamaica warmer or hotter than Stonecrest, Georgia?

On average across the year, yes, Jamaica is hotter than Stonecrest, Georgia . Jamaica has an average temperature of 28°C/82°F and Stonecrest, Georgia has an average temperature of 18°C/64°F.

Jamaica's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is hotter than Stonecrest, Georgia's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).

Is Jamaica colder or cooler than Stonecrest, Georgia?

On average across the year, no, Jamaica is not colder than Stonecrest, Georgia . Jamaica has an average minimum temperature of 24°C/75°F and Stonecrest, Georgia has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F.



Jamaica's coldest month is January, with an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F, which is not colder than Stonecrest, Georgia's coldest month (also January, with an average minimum temperature of 2°C/36°F).

Does Jamaica have more rain than Stonecrest, Georgia?

On average across the year, no, Jamaica has less rain than Stonecrest, Georgia. Jamaica has an average annual rainfall of 636mm and Stonecrest, Georgia has an average annual rainfall of 1484mm.

Jamaica's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 119mm, which is drier than Stonecrest, Georgia's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 175mm).
